Dark L
The voiced dental, alveolar, and postalveolar lateral approximants are a type of consonantal sound used in many spoken languages. The symbol in the International Phonetic Alphabet that represents dental, alveolar, and postalveolar lateral approximants is , and the equivalent X-SAMPA symbol is l. As a sonorant, lateral approximants are nearly always voiced. Voiceless lateral approximants, are common in Sino-Tibetan languages, but uncommon elsewhere. In such cases, voicing typically starts about halfway through the hold of the consonant. No language is known to contrast such a sound with a voiceless alveolar lateral fricative . In a number of languages, including most varieties of English, the phoneme becomes velarized (" dark ''l''") in certain contexts. By contrast, the non-velarized form is the "clear ''l''" (also known as: "light ''l''"), which occurs before and between vowels in certain English standards. Some languages have only clear ''l''. International Phonetic Alphabet
The International Phonetic Alphabet (IPA) is an alphabetic system of phonetic notation based primarily on the Latin script. It was devised by the International Phonetic Association in the late 19th century as a standard written representation for the sounds of speech. The IPA is used by linguists, lexicography, lexicographers, foreign language students and teachers, speech–language pathology, speech–language pathologists, singers, actors, constructed language creators, and translators. The IPA is designed to represent those qualities of speech that are part of lexical item, lexical (and, to a limited extent, prosodic) sounds in oral language: phone (phonetics), phones, Intonation (linguistics), intonation and the separation of syllables. Arabic Phonology
While many languages have numerous dialects that differ in phonology, contemporary spoken Arabic is more properly described as a varieties of Arabic, continuum of varieties. This article deals primarily with Modern Standard Arabic (MSA), which is the standard variety shared by educated speakers throughout Arabic-speaking regions. MSA is used in writing in formal print media and orally in newscasts, speeches and formal declarations of numerous types. Modern Standard Arabic has 28 consonant phonemes and 6 vowel phonemes, with four "emphatic consonant, emphatic" (pharyngealized) consonants that contrast with their non-emphatic counterparts. Some of these phonemes have Phonetic merger, coalesced in the various modern dialects, while new phonemes have been introduced through Loanword, borrowing or phonemic splits. Voiceless Dental, Alveolar And Postalveolar Lateral Approximants
The voiceless alveolar lateral fricative is a type of consonantal sound, used in some spoken languages. The symbol in the International Phonetic Alphabet that represents voiceless dental, alveolar, and postalveolar lateral fricatives is , and the equivalent X-SAMPA symbol is K. The symbol is called "belted l" and is distinct from "l with tilde", , which transcribes a different soundthe velarized (or pharynɡealized) alveolar lateral approximant, often called "dark L". Some scholars also posit the voiceless alveolar lateral approximant distinct from the fricative. More recent research distinguishes between "turbulent" and "laminar" airflow in the vocal tract. Ball & Rahilly (1999) state that "the airflow for voiced approximants remains laminar (smooth), and does not become turbulent". The approximant may be represented in the IPA as . Allophonic
In phonology, an allophone (; from the Greek , , 'other' and , , 'voice, sound') is one of multiple possible spoken soundsor '' phones''used to pronounce a single phoneme in a particular language. For example, in English, the voiceless plosive (as in ''stop'' ) and the aspirated form (as in ''top'' ) are allophones for the phoneme , while these two are considered to be different phonemes in some languages such as Central Thai. Similarly, in Spanish, (as in ''dolor'' ) and (as in ''nada'' ) are allophones for the phoneme , while these two are considered to be different phonemes in English (as in the difference between ''dare'' and ''there''). The specific allophone selected in a given situation is often predictable from the phonetic context, with such allophones being called positional variants, but some allophones occur in free variation. Lateral Consonant
A lateral is a consonant in which the airstream proceeds along one or both of the sides of the tongue, but it is blocked by the tongue from going through the middle of the mouth. An example of a lateral consonant is the English ''L'', as in ''Larry''. Lateral consonants contrast with central consonants, in which the airstream flows through the center of the mouth. For the most common laterals, the tip of the tongue makes contact with the upper teeth (see dental consonant) or the upper gum (see alveolar consonant), but there are many other possible places for laterals to be made. The most common laterals are approximants and belong to the class of liquids, but lateral fricatives and affricates are also common in some parts of the world. Some languages, such as the Iwaidja and Ilgar languages of Australia, have lateral flaps, and others, such as the Xhosa and Zulu languages of Africa, have lateral clicks. Velarization
Velarization merican spelling/small> or velarisation ritish spelling/sup> is a secondary articulation of consonants by which the back of the tongue is raised toward the velum during the articulation of the consonant. In the International Phonetic Alphabet, velarization is transcribed by one of four diacritics: *A tilde or swung dash through the letter covers velarization, uvularization and pharyngealization, as in (the velarized equivalent of ) *A superscript Latin gamma after the letter standing for the velarized consonant, as in (a velarized ) *To distinguish velarization from a velar fricative release, may be used instead of *A superscript indicates either simultaneous velarization and labialization, as in or , or labialization of a velar consonant, as in . Alveolar Consonant
Alveolar consonants (; UK also ) are articulated with the tongue against or close to the superior alveolar ridge, which is called that because it contains the alveoli (the sockets) of the upper teeth. Alveolar consonants may be articulated with the tip of the tongue (the apical consonants), as in English, or with the flat of the tongue just above the tip (the "blade" of the tongue; called laminal consonants), as in French and Spanish. The International Phonetic Alphabet (IPA) does not have separate symbols for the alveolar consonants. Rather, the same symbol is used for all coronal places of articulation that are not palatalized like English palato-alveolar ''sh'', or retroflex. To disambiguate, the ''bridge'' (, ''etc.'') may be used for a dental consonant, or the under-bar (, ''etc.'') may be used for the postalveolars. differs from dental in that the former is a sibilant and the latter is not. differs from postalveolar in being unpalatalized. Received Pronunciation
Received Pronunciation (RP) is the Accent (sociolinguistics), accent of British English regarded as the Standard language, standard one, carrying the highest Prestige (sociolinguistics), social prestige, since as late as the beginning of the 20th century. It is also commonly referred to as the Queen's English or King's English. The study of RP is concerned only with matters of pronunciation, while other features of standard British English, such as vocabulary, grammar, and Style (sociolinguistics), style, are not considered. Language scholars have long disagreed on RP's exact definition, how geographically neutral it is, how many speakers there are, the nature and classification of its sub-varieties, how appropriate a choice it is as a standard, how the accent has changed over time, and even its name. Dental Consonant
A dental consonant is a consonant articulated with the tongue against the upper teeth, such as , . In some languages, dentals are distinguished from other groups, such as alveolar consonants, in which the tongue contacts the gum ridge. Dental consonants share acoustic similarity and in the Latin script are generally written with consistent symbols (e.g. ''t'', ''d'', ''n''). In the International Phonetic Alphabet, the diacritic for dental consonant is . When there is no room under the letter, it may be placed above, using the character , such as in / p͆/. Cross-linguistically Languages, such as Albanian, Irish and Russian, velarization is generally associated with more dental articulations of coronal consonants. Thus, velarized consonants, such as Albanian , tend to be dental or denti-alveolar, and non-velarized consonants tend to be retracted to an alveolar position. X-SAMPA
The Extended Speech Assessment Methods Phonetic Alphabet (X-SAMPA) is a variant of SAMPA developed in 1995 by John C. Wells, professor of phonetics at University College London. It is designed to unify the individual language SAMPA alphabets, and extend SAMPA to cover the entire range of characters in the 1993 version of International Phonetic Alphabet (IPA). The result is a SAMPA-inspired remapping of the IPA into 7-bit ASCII. SAMPA was devised as a Kludge#Computer science, hack to work around the inability of text encodings to represent IPA symbols. Later, as Unicode support for IPA symbols became more widespread, the necessity for a separate, computer-readable system for representing the IPA in ASCII decreased. However, X-SAMPA is still useful as the basis for an input method for true IPA.
